What is a 'good faith estimate' (GFE), and has it been replaced?

AA GFE is still required on all Delaware real estate transactions
BThe GFE was replaced by the Loan Estimate (LE) under TRID for most residential mortgage loans in 2015✓ Correct
CThe GFE is only used for FHA loans now
DThe GFE was replaced by the Closing Disclosure (CD)

Explanation

The Good Faith Estimate was replaced by the Loan Estimate (LE) under the TRID rule effective October 3, 2015. The LE must be provided to borrowers within 3 business days of a completed mortgage application.
